Opening Remarks & Generative AI: The Great Equalizer

Time: Thursday 7:55am - 8:50am Credits: 1 TB

As the landscape of accounting and finance continues to evolve at a breakneck pace, Kacee Johnson, VP of Strategy & Innovation at CPA.com the business and technology arm of AICPA-CIMA, will provide insights into how AI is reshaping everything from advisory services to decision-making processes in the modern day practice. She will explore the latest advancements in generative AI, and discuss practical application and firm use cases. As practitioners are eager to stay ahead in a rapidly changing landscape, Kacee will share marketplace insights to help firms effectively navigate the challenges and opportunities presented by GenAI in the world of accounting and finance, as well as the 7 steps to build your own AI strategy. 
 
Learning Objectives: 
1. AI-Driven Transformation in Accounting: Understand how AI has the potential to revolutionize traditional accounting practices, from automating routine tasks to enhancing financial advisory. 
2. Future-Proofing Your Skills: Learn how accounting and finance professionals can adapt and thrive in an AI-driven environment, focusing on upskilling and embracing technological advancements. 
3. Case Studies and Industry Insights: Engage with real-world use cases that highlight successful AI implementations in accounting and finance, offering a glimpse into the future of the profession. Identify key trends in the vendor ecosystem that are moving the needle in AI usage.

Accounting & Auditing Update

Time: Thursday 9:00am - 9:50am Credits: 1 AA

This session will discuss recent audit and accounting standards which impact employee benefit plan audits.  It will also cover the new risk assessment standard (SAS 145) that is effective for 2023 EBP audits.  The discussion will include implementation considerations, assessment of risk, IT General Controls, etc.

Mergers & Acquisitions

Time: Thursday 11:00am - 11:50am Credits: 1 AA

Activity in the mergers and acquisitions space has been incredibly high in recent years. These transactions have impacts on both qualified plans and executive compensation, and this session will highlight the issues that CPAs need to be aware of following transactions, including plan mergers.

2024 Florida Legislative Session in Review

Time: Thursday 2:00pm - 2:50pm Credits: 1 TB

This Session, there were nearly 2,000 bills filed and your FICPA team identified over 300 with potential impacts to the CPA profession at various levels. With major legislation on tax law, audits, condominium & HOA laws, or CPA licensure and mobility, this was one of the most active and consequential for the FICPA in recent memory. Driving Success with a Talent-Centric Culture

Time: Thursday 4:00pm - 4:50pm Credits: 1 BE

Most accounting firms (and all businesses in general) have a very clear understanding and plan for their operational strategy.  However, when asked if they have a clear strategy regarding their human capital more than 80% say they have no plan or very little of a plan (e.g., a staffing plan or do some sort of succession planning).  Yet, when asked how important their people are to the ongoing, long-term success of their business the overwhelming response is, “critically important.”  Thus, there is a large disconnect between the practice of talent management and its idealized state.  Accordingly, this session helps organization leaders understand the robustness of talent management and how they can begin thinking and creating a more strategic approach to the acquisition, engagement, development, and retention of their most valuable asset – their people.

During this session participants will be provided with a framework that they can use to immediately begin assessing their own organization in terms of talent management without over-engineering the process.  Participants will be intellectually stimulated to think about the people-side of their business in a more comprehensive and deeper manner; thus, positioning themselves to identify areas of enhancement that drives their operational strategy.
